Wildlife ravaged by Australian fires could take decades to recover


Wildlife ravaged by Australian fires could take decades to recoverThis kangaroo took shelter from the fires in the town of Nowra in New South Wales. Unprecedented temperatures across the continent have made this season's fires particularly deadly, killing at least 20 people and bringing apocalyptic scenes to an area roughly twice the size of Belgium. "The true loss of animal life is likely to be much higher than 480 million," the statement said. "NSW's wildlife is seriously threatened and under increasing pressure from a range of threats, including land clearing, exotic pests and climate change." "We can be pretty sure that in large parts of these very expansive fires, most of the wildlife will be dead," the emeritus professor from the department of biological sciences said.
